Where is the 'Sathyamangalam Tiger Reserve' located?
A. Kerala
B. Karnataka
C. Tamil Nadu
D. Andhra Pradesh
Answer: Option C
Solution (By JKExamLibrary)
Sathyamangalam Tiger Reserve is located in the Erode district of Tamil Nadu.

Which national park is famous for its 'Red Pandas' and is located in West Bengal?
A. Gorumara National Park
B. Singalila National Park
C. Neora Valley National Park
D. Jaldapara National Park

Correct Answer: Option B


Explanation:
Singalila National Park, located in Darjeeling, is renowned for its Red Panda population and panoramic mountain views.

Which national park is known as 'Rajaji National Park' and is famous for its elephant population?
A. Uttarakhand
B. Uttar Pradesh
C. Haryana
D. Himachal Pradesh

Correct Answer: Option A


Explanation:
Rajaji National Park is located in the foothills of the Himalayas in Uttarakhand and is well-known for its elephant conservation.

The 'Guindy National Park' is located in which city?
A. Thiruvananthapuram
B. Bangalore
C. Hyderabad
D. Chennai

Correct Answer: Option D


Explanation:
Guindy National Park is one of the very few national parks situated within a city, in Chennai.
